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 28bd2a06 authored by Todd Kennedy's avatar Todd Kennedy Committed by android-build-merger
Browse files

Merge "don't log non-instant app resolutions" into oc-dev

am: f2e4e8ba

Change-Id: I56342b8ec2b84855f8212d7ffc6f772c08b2b44a
parents 360bde1e f2e4e8ba
Loading
Loading
Loading
Loading
+5 −9
Original line number Diff line number Diff line
@@ -86,22 +86,18 @@ public abstract class InstantAppResolver {
        final List<InstantAppResolveInfo> instantAppResolveInfoList =
                connection.getInstantAppResolveInfoList(shaPrefix, token);

        final AuxiliaryResolveInfo resolveInfo;
        if (instantAppResolveInfoList == null || instantAppResolveInfoList.size() == 0) {
            // No hash prefix match; there are no instant apps for this domain.
            if (DEBUG_EPHEMERAL) {
                Log.d(TAG, "No results returned");
            }
            resolveInfo = null;
        } else {
            resolveInfo = InstantAppResolver.filterInstantAppIntent(instantAppResolveInfoList,
                    intent, requestObj.resolvedType, requestObj.userId,
                    intent.getPackage(), digest, token);
            return null;
        }

        final AuxiliaryResolveInfo resolveInfo = InstantAppResolver.filterInstantAppIntent(
                instantAppResolveInfoList, intent, requestObj.resolvedType, requestObj.userId,
                intent.getPackage(), digest, token);
        logMetrics(ACTION_INSTANT_APP_RESOLUTION_PHASE_ONE, startTime, token,
                resolveInfo != null ? RESOLUTION_SUCCESS : RESOLUTION_FAILURE);

                RESOLUTION_SUCCESS);
        return resolveInfo;
    }